Transaction 8ffd77a5d8c9fec5f84a67d41ec9642d5793c7d272986c1a8d2abb7e2ca26683
1 Input
1 Output
-
8ffd77a5d8c9fec5f84a67d41ec9642d5793c7d272986c1a8d2abb7e2ca26683:0
- value
- 75065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ce0e38639b9d9b8181ef659c53a66eedfe526ab OP_EQUAL
- address
- 37EusbhQcnbRt2e2G3KDVyBuwUT8gGbuxr